I have almost the same problem as you. She says to take it with as little water as possible because even though it is enteric coated, water will dissolve the coating. I have had days where my stomach just burns because the capsule must have dissolved there instead of in my intestine, other days it is ok.
If you are taking this for gas/bloating, have you tried Fennel Seed capsules? These work really good for me. I also drink alot of peppermint tea.
